Business & Industry Loan Guarantees | USDA Rural Development – Production agriculture is eligible only if the project is vertically integrated, ineligible for usda farm service agency (FSA) farm loan guarantees, and agricultural production as part of the loan is both secondary (less than 50 percent of the business) and less than $1 million. Nursery, forestry and aquaculture operations are eligible without.

What Is a USDA Home Loan? – blog.churchillmortgage.com – A USDA loan is special type of a zero down payment mortgage that eligible home buyers in rural and suburban areas can get through the usda loan program, which is backed by the United States Department of Agriculture. It’s one of the government’s least-known mortgage assistance programs available.

 · USDA Rural Development mortgage loans are one of the few zero down payment programs available. Eligibility requirements include property location and income limits.

Grants and Loans | USDA – USDA, through the Farm Service Agency, provides direct and guaranteed loans to beginning farmers and ranchers who are unable to obtain financing from commercial credit sources. Each fiscal year, the Agency targets a portion of its direct and guaranteed farm ownership (FO) and operating loan (OL) funds to beginning farmers and ranchers.

The USDA loan program backs low-interest, fixed-rate mortgages for low-income Americans. These loans require zero or low down payments on homes in designated rural areas.. However, several suburban areas in or near major cities fall under the USDA’s broad definition of "rural."
